  • NV Heritage Station Winery Jersey Blush - USA, New Jersey, Outer Coastal Plain (5/28/2016)
    If you served me this blind (and blindfolded so I didn’t see the color), I might confuse this with a Kabinett or Spatlese from an off year if it weren’t for the hint of strawberry. This is simply a fun little flavorful wine to drink. It has enough acidity and tartness to separate it from the average $10 wine. I guess we’re lucky we only live 30 minutes from the winery. (86 pts.)
